 Ingredients & What They Do

For the Seafood Filling:

  • ½ cup lump crab meat – Sweet, tender, and full of ocean flavor. Go for real crab, not imitation, for best results.

  • ½ cup small cooked shrimp (chopped) – Adds texture and mild sweetness to complement the crab.

  • 4 oz cream cheese (softened) – Creamy base that holds everything together.

  • ¼ cup shredded mozzarella – Melts beautifully inside the bombs.

  • 2 tablespoons Parmesan cheese – Adds a nutty, salty richness.

  • 1 green onion (thinly sliced) – Fresh bite and color.

  • 1 teaspoon lemon juice – Brightens the richness of the filling.

  • ½ teaspoon Old Bay seasoning – Classic seafood seasoning for that signature flavor.

  • Salt & black pepper – To taste.

For the Bread Bombs:

  • 1 can refrigerated biscuit dough (8-count) – Flaky, buttery, and perfect for stuffing.

  • 1 egg (beaten) – For brushing and sealing the edges.

For the Garlic Butter Topping:

  • 3 tablespoons unsalted butter (melted) – Creates the golden, toasty crust.

  • 2 cloves garlic (minced) – Brings bold, aromatic flavor.

  • 1 tablespoon chopped parsley – For freshness and visual pop.

  • 1 tablespoon grated Parmesan – Melts and crisps on top for bonus flavor.

 Step-by-Step Instructions

 1. Make the Crab & Shrimp Filling

In a medium bowl, mix together:

  • Cream cheese, crab meat, chopped shrimp, mozzarella, Parmesan, green onion, lemon juice, Old Bay, and a pinch of salt and pepper.

  • Stir until creamy and well combined.

  • Chill for 10–15 minutes while you prep the dough — this makes the mixture easier to handle.

 2. Prep the Dough

  • Preheat oven to 375°F (190°C).

  • Lightly flour your work surface.

  • Flatten each biscuit round into a 4–5 inch circle using your fingers or a rolling pin.

 3. Stuff & Seal the Bombs

  • Spoon about 1 tablespoon of seafood filling into the center of each dough round.

  • Pull the edges up around the filling and pinch tightly to seal.

  • Place seam-side down on a parchment-lined baking sheet.

 4. Brush & Bake

  • Brush the tops of each bomb with beaten egg.

  • Bake for 14–17 minutes, or until golden brown and puffed.

 5. Make the Garlic Butter & Finish

  • In a small bowl, mix melted butter, garlic, parsley, and Parmesan.

  • Brush generously over the bombs as soon as they come out of the oven.

  • Let cool slightly before serving.

 Pro Tips for Perfect Bread Bombs

  • Use room temperature cream cheese to ensure a smooth filling.

  • Don’t overfill — 1 tablespoon is plenty to avoid leaks while baking.

  • Want extra spice? Add a pinch of crushed red pepper flakes to the filling.

  • Freeze before baking if prepping ahead — just thaw and bake when needed.

  • Swap biscuit dough for crescent roll dough for a flakier bite.

 Serving Suggestions

Pair your Crabby Shrimp Garlic Bread Bombs with:

  • Spicy aioli, lemon-garlic butter, or cocktail sauce for dipping

  • A light arugula or citrus salad to balance the richness

  • Champagne, white wine, or sparkling water with lemon
